The atmosphere at II Cacciatore is semi-formal or fine dining, which might not be ideal for larger groups or families with children. Be prepared for a longer wait for food, and keep in mind that the kids' menu is unavailable after 6:30 PM. However, if you're dining with a date, it's a wonderful opportunity to enjoy a leisurely conversation and savor some wine while you wait!
